sup guys. Im in the process of building my 440ex. The engine work done by diggin racing is as follows:

440 wiseco piston 11:1
port and polished head
Kibblewhite valves and valve springs
stage 2 hot cam

The exhaust i have on the bike is a curtis sparks exhaust x-6. Im also gonna be running 18's in the back.

So my question is.... what do you guys recommend for the sproket size? What are the stock sproket sizes? Any suggestions would be nice. Thanks

Depending on what year you have but i know the 02 has 15/38 gearing and i want to say the 99 models have 14/38. I thing with the 440 you should have plenty of bottomend to stick with the 15 or even go with a 16 if you really want the top speed.

I'm running a 15/35 and it's plenty for the 20's and 18's I run. It's a little tall with 22's although I've only taken it for one spin down the road with them on. I have a 14 to try and that will give it about the same ratio as I currently do with 20's.

With the power you're going to make, I can't see going down one tooth in the front because you'll effectively be eliminating the use of first gear, you won't need it because you have the power to start in second. And if you do use first you'll be shifting to second before you move 5 feet. That was true of mine when I had the 18's on.

Now, I care more about the low end than I do about top speed but I can't fathom the idea of even stock gearing with my quad cause it pulls.

Start with what you've got and go from there. I went directly to the 15/35 when I rebuilt my engine so can't help you directly but I've given my opinion.
